[Goanet] Re: Wildlife habitat under threat in Socorro
Dear Valentine Reading this article i have just realised what type of area is involved in the proposed development of Goa. (for Goans) Since forest land is involved perhaps the Ministry of Environment at the Centre should be informed and objections raised, rather than limiting ourselves to raising objections only within the Panchayat or the State - who tend to be corrupt and do not want to see the wider issues involved. marie - Original Message - Wildlife habitat under threat in Socorro .. Under assumption that very few people know where this IT Park is going to be located, I am taking the liberty to inform you all. .. IT Park is going to include this area. In fact it is proposed to include a huge area of 12.5 lakh sq. m. of prime forest land - the entire topmost ridge of the plateau stretching from Salvador-do-Mundo village in the south and ending on the border of Ucassaim village in the north. . ... But the questions we are raising about the necessity of destroying forest land (half of the area proposed for the IT Park is Private forest area),how the government proposes to treat sewage and garbage generated, whether it has conducted an Environment Impact Assessment are not only being met with silence from the government but are marie

[Goanet] Re: Tips for a comfortable railway journey in
Konkan Railway now offers "bedding" - a pillow, a sheet and a blanket - on rent Rs. 20/-to those passengers travelling on an over-night journeyin 2nd class Reserved Coach. I do not know wheher this sevice is offered on other routes of the Indian Railways. marie No virus found in this outgoing message. Checked by AVG Anti-Virus.
